Today’s medical world is changing at a dizzying pace. Health insurers, doctors, and patients are involved in an elaborate game of musical chairs, with patient care often getting lost in the shuffle. The Lifetime Health Journal is a handy book to track medical history allowing anyone to keep track of their own important health information. Printed on acid-free paper, the journal features a bright red linen cover. It provides charts for tracking blood pressure, weight, cholesterol levels, illustrations, tables, worksheets, and other health indicators. There are also pages for medications, family medical history, and dental and optical exams, making this little red book an invaluable resource as a one-stop repository for all personal medical information, equally useful for families, caregivers, and healthcare professionals

Customer Rating:      Summary: Best health journal to date Comment: I purchased this for my son when he was born after looking at several others. This is by far the most comprehensive, compact, and durable journal. It is very well laid out. I will be purchasing additional copies for myself, husband, and next child.
I was surprised by the review that it was too in depth. Can a health history be too in depth? As a health care provider it would be wonderful to have patients who are familiar with their medical history, know what medications they are taking, and why they are taking the medication.
I have had to access my own childhood vaccination records several times when travelling and I would have appreciated such a well organized record. The thorough childhood history does indeed include 56 pages. The adult and long term health record portion is 150 pages. In addition there is a health provider address book.
To summarize - the best health journal to date.
Customer Rating:      Summary: Too In-Depth for Casual Use Comment: I'm sure this book would be good for some, but it was too in-depth for me. The adult section doesn't even start until page 57. I wanted to use this for myself, but I'm not going to record everything from my childhood, so the first half of the book would be wasted. Then it asks for so much detailed information about all sorts of tests. Maybe if you have a history of health problems, you'd want to record all of this. But for a healthy adult, it doesn't seem necessary. In fact, when I go to the doctor, they don't even tell me what my blood pressure was, etc. - because it's not an issue. So if you're simply looking for a book to record basic things like immunizations & notes from appointments, this will probably be too much for you. It is a very nice hard back book though. And I'm sure it's useful to some.
